2190-5053 .Describes a generalization of Bloch‘s theorem and its appli.This thesis extends our understanding of systems of independent electrons by developing a generalization of Bloch’s Theorem which is applicable whenever translational symmetry is broken solely due to arbitrary boundary conditions.
